How accurate is this roof replacement calculator?
Our calculator provides estimates based on national average material and labor costs for 2025. Actual quotes from licensed contractors may vary by 15–25% depending on your location, roof complexity, and specific material selections.
Does the estimate include tear-off and disposal?
Tear-off is included by default in the calculator. Adding it increases your cost by $1.50 per square foot. Disposal fees for old shingles are typically included in the tear-off charge, but additional dumpster fees may apply for larger projects.
Is underlayment included in the estimate?
Underlayment is an optional add-on that increases your cost by $0.50 per square foot. We recommend synthetic underlayment for new roofs as it provides superior water protection compared to traditional felt paper.
How often should I replace my roof?
Most roofing materials last 20–30 years. Asphalt shingles typically need replacement every 15–30 years, metal roofs can last 40–70 years, and slate or tile roofs may last 50–100 years with proper maintenance.
